Output 596d8705a53998504f73b5d107b08d6e5aa751ed2fffde80582dbbdac66360e0:0

value
8304562
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 277d149e302bb19a1a40eaeba613067391bc35d6 OP_EQUALVERIFY OP_CHECKSIG
address
14boCEKJWdcS7qiAQkxNhwZwxPiEYcaYMu
transaction
596d8705a53998504f73b5d107b08d6e5aa751ed2fffde80582dbbdac66360e0
spent
true